England wicketkeeper Ben Foakes has shown tremendous skills behind the wickets in the ongoing second Test against India at MA Chidambaram Stadium in Chennai.
On a pitch which creates problems for batsmen with an uneven bounce, along with a constant puff of dust, wicket-keeping becomes pretty challenging, but Foakes has impressed everyone with his remarkable skil🦩ls.
During the first innings, Foakes stumped Axar Patel, and in the second essay, he stumped Rohit Sharma as well as Rishabh Pant. With that, the 28-year-old achieved an astonishing feat. The three stumpings he made in the second Test is the joint highest for an away wicket-keeper in India. Foakes is now on par with Niroshan Dickwella, who claimed threeไ stumpings in the Kolta Test in December 🗹2017.
Furthermore, Foakes has also become the first keeper for England in men’s Test cricket to effect three or more stumpings in a match since Alan Knott in 1968 against Australia at Leeds.
